Carnivore Lasagna Recipe


  • Author: Hugo
  • Total Time: 1 hour
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x
  • Diet: Low Carb

Description

Carnivore Lasagna is a meat-centric, low-carb twist on the traditional lasagna that replaces pasta sheets with slices of mozzarella cheese. This hearty dish layers browned ground beef and Italian sausage with creamy ricotta mixed with egg, shredded mozzarella, and Parmesan cheese, baked to golden perfection for a rich, satisfying meal perfect for meat lovers.


Ingredients

Scale

Meat Base

  • 1 ½ lbs (680 g) ground beef (or beef + pork mix)
  • ½ lb (225 g) ground Italian sausage (optional, for flavor)
  • 2 tbsp butter or beef tallow (for browning meat)
  • 1 tsp sea salt (to taste)
  • ½ tsp black pepper (optional)

Cheese Mixtures

  • 2 cups whole milk ricotta cheese
  • 1 large egg (to bind ricotta)
  • 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 810 mozzarella cheese slices (or provolone, used as “noodles”)

Instructions

  1. Brown the Meat: In a skillet, melt butter or beef tallow over medium heat. Add the ground beef and Italian sausage if using, cooking until browned and crumbled. Season lightly with sea salt and optional black pepper. Once cooked, set the meat mixture aside to cool slightly.
  2. Prepare the Ricotta Mixture: In a medium bowl, combine the whole milk ricotta cheese, one large egg, and half of the grated Parmesan cheese. Stir thoroughly until the mixture is creamy and smooth, which will help bind the layers together.
  3. Preheat Oven and Prepare Dish: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a baking dish generously with butter or beef tallow to prevent sticking and enhance flavor.
  4. Assemble the Lasagna Layers: Start by spreading a thin layer of the browned meat mixture at the bottom of the baking dish. Next, layer slices of mozzarella cheese to represent the “noodles.” Spread a layer of the ricotta mixture on top, followed by a sprinkle of shredded mozzarella cheese. Repeat this layering process—meat, cheese slices, ricotta mixture, shredded mozzarella—until all ingredients are used, finishing with a topping of shredded mozzarella and the remaining grated Parmesan cheese.
  5. Bake Covered: Cover the baking dish tightly with aluminum foil and b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es to let the flavors meld and heat through.
  6. Bake Uncovered: Remove the foil and continue baking for an additional 15–20 minutes, or until the cheese on top is bubbling and golden brown, indicating a perfect melt and crisp finish.
  7. Cool and Serve: Allow the lasagna to cool for about 10 minutes after removing from the oven to help it set and make slicing easier. Serve warm, optionally with an extra sprinkle of Parmesan cheese on top for added flavor and presentation.

Notes

  • Using mozzarella cheese slices as noodles reduces carbs and keeps the dish carnivore-friendly.
  • Italian sausage is optional but adds additional flavor complexity; omit for a simpler taste.
  • Butter or beef tallow can be used interchangeably for browning and greasing, each adding subtle differences in flavor.
  • Letting the lasagna cool after baking helps maintain neat layers and easier slicing.
  • Season lightly to keep flavors balanced without overpowering the meat and cheeses.
